Subject: [PATCH] git-commit: cleanup unused function.
Date: Tue, 3 Oct 2006 18:38:25 +0200 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20061003163825.GM2871@admingilde.org> (raw)
The report() function is not used anymore. Kill it.
Signed-off-by: Martin Waitz <tali@admingilde.org>
---
git-commit.sh | 27 ---------------------------
1 files changed, 0 insertions(+), 27 deletions(-)
diff --git a/git-commit.sh b/git-commit.sh
index 5a4c659..6f6cbda 100755
--- a/git-commit.sh
+++ b/git-commit.sh
@@ -32,33 +32,6 @@ save_index () {
cp -p "$THIS_INDEX" "$NEXT_INDEX"
}
-report () {
- header="#
-# $1:
-# ($2)
-#
-"
- trailer=""
- while read status name newname
- do
- printf '%s' "$header"
- header=""
- trailer="#
-"
- case "$status" in
- M ) echo "# modified: $name";;
- D*) echo "# deleted: $name";;
- T ) echo "# typechange: $name";;
- C*) echo "# copied: $name -> $newname";;
- R*) echo "# renamed: $name -> $newname";;
- A*) echo "# new file: $name";;
- U ) echo "# unmerged: $name";;
- esac
- done
- printf '%s' "$trailer"
- [ "$header" ]
-}
-
run_status () {
# If TMP_INDEX is defined, that means we are doing
# "--only" partial commit, and that index file is used
